Common Causes of your Basement Problems in Parkersburg

Are you noticing unexpected moisture or cracking issues in your basement? It's not unusual for homes in this area to encounter such problems, which are often rooted in how local soil and weather interact. Many homes in and around Parkersburg are built on clay soil, which reacts noticeably to moisture changes. During wet periods, this soil expands, while in dry spells, it can contract significantly. Such fluctuations can destabilize the structural support around homes, leading to common basement concerns.

These seasonal soil movements put tremendous pressure on basement walls, potentially causing them to crack or lean. If drainage around your foundation is poor, water can pool and exacerbate these issues. Other warning signs you may notice include uneven floors or doors that stick. These might seem minor, but they can indicate the onset of more severe foundation stress. Detecting and addressing these symptoms early on is crucial, as unchecked damage can lead to costly repairs down the road. Keeping an eye on your basement's condition and being aware of these foundational stressors can safeguard your home's stability.

Yes, mold remediation and waterproofing are typically separate services with distinct costs from structural repairs. It's important to have a clear understanding of what each service entails and to discuss any necessary work with your contractor to avoid unexpected expenses.

Yes, bowing or bulging basement walls can often be fixed. Solutions might include wall anchors, carbon fiber strips, or steel I-beams, depending on the severity of the issue. It's essential to consult a professional for an assessment and to determine the best repair method for your situation.

Yes, Parkersburg is located in an area that can experience high groundwater levels and flood risks, particularly near the Ohio River and during heavy rainfalls. Homeowners may need to consider waterproofing measures or installing sump pumps to protect their basements.

Yes, mold from a wet basement can significantly affect the indoor air quality upstairs. Mold spores can travel through the air and HVAC systems, potentially causing health issues such as allergies and respiratory problems. Addressing moisture problems and properly remediating mold growth are crucial steps to ensure a healthy indoor environment.

The longevity of basement repairs can vary depending on the type of repair, materials used, and maintenance. Generally, well-executed repairs with quality materials can last many years, often 10-20 years or longer. Regular inspection and maintenance can help prolong the durability of repairs.
